The Science Behind the Swell: Understanding Wave Formation

Waves are not merely random occurrences; they are the result of complex interactions between wind, gravity, and the ocean’s vastness. Wind blowing across the water’s surface creates ripples, which then grow into waves as they transfer energy. The size of a wave is determined by three main factors: wind speed, wind duration, and fetch – the distance over which the wind blows. Larger waves generally form over longer fetches, allowing the wind to impart more energy to the water. The way these waves travel and interact, influenced by underwater topography and currents, decides where a surfer, or swimmer, might encounter a particularly pleasing ride.

Understanding these principles helps appreciate the rarity of a truly exceptional wave. It’s not simply about size but about the wave's shape, energy, and how it breaks. A well-formed wave, often described as a 'green room' by surfers, offers a smooth, powerful ride, making the experience both thrilling and rewarding. Many locations around the globe are celebrated for consistent, reliable wave conditions, attracting enthusiasts seeking that ultimate sensation. The unpredictability of the ocean, however, ensures that even in these renowned spots, each wave is unique.

Wave Characteristic Description
Wavelength The distance between two successive crests or troughs.
Wave Height The vertical distance from trough to crest.
Wave Period The time it takes for two successive crests to pass a fixed point.
Wave Energy Proportional to the square of the wave height.

This table illustrates basic wave characteristics. The interplay of these factors creates the diverse range of wave conditions experienced across different coastlines. Predicting waves has become an exacting science, aided by sophisticated buoy systems and computer modeling, but the ocean still retains an element of surprise.

Coastal Ecosystems and the Importance of Wave Action

While often appreciated for recreational opportunities, waves are integral to the health and vitality of coastal ecosystems. They play a crucial role in distributing nutrients, oxygenating the water, and shaping the shoreline. Wave action helps to maintain biodiversity by creating diverse habitats, such as rocky intertidal zones and sandy beaches. These habitats support a multitude of marine organisms, forming the foundation of complex food webs. Without healthy wave activity, these ecosystems would suffer significant degradation.

The constant erosion and deposition caused by waves also contribute to the dynamic nature of coastlines, creating features like dunes, spits, and barrier islands. These landforms provide crucial protection against storms and sea-level rise, acting as natural buffers against coastal hazards. Preserving these natural defenses requires a holistic approach to coastal management, recognizing the interconnectedness between waves, ecosystems, and human communities. Protecting these environments benefits not only marine life but also the millions of people who depend on coastal resources for their livelihoods.

The importance of a healthy ocean environment cannot be overstated, and acknowledging the fundamental role of waves in sustaining this health is a significant step towards responsible stewardship of our coastal regions. Sustainable tourism practices and conservation efforts are vital to minimizing human impact and ensuring the long-term resilience of these valuable ecosystems.

The Therapeutic Benefits of Ocean Exposure and Wave Sounds

Beyond the thrill of riding a wave, spending time near the ocean has demonstrable benefits for both physical and mental well-being. The sound of waves, often referred to as “blue noise,” has been shown to promote relaxation and reduce stress levels. This soothing effect is believed to be due to the way our brains process the consistent, rhythmic nature of wave sounds, creating a sense of calm and tranquility. Exposure to negative ions in sea air also contributes to a feeling of invigoration and improved mood.

Studies have shown that ocean proximity can lower blood pressure, improve sleep quality, and boost the immune system. The practice of “blue mind,” a concept popularized by marine biologist Wallace J. Nichols, explores the restorative power of water and its positive impact on our cognitive and emotional states. Simply being near the ocean encourages mindfulness and provides an opportunity to disconnect from the stresses of daily life. Innovations in Wave Energy and Sustainable Coastal Practices

Harnessing the power of waves for clean energy is an increasingly promising area of development. Wave energy converters (WECs) utilize the motion of waves to generate electricity, offering a sustainable alternative to fossil fuels. While still in its early stages, wave energy technology has the potential to significantly contribute to global energy needs, particularly in coastal regions with abundant wave resources. Several different WEC designs are currently being tested, each with its own strengths and weaknesses.

Alongside renewable energy, sustainable coastal practices are essential for protecting our shorelines. These practices include restoring coastal wetlands, implementing erosion control measures, and promoting responsible tourism. Effective coastal management requires a collaborative approach, involving governments, communities, and researchers. Balancing economic development with environmental conservation is crucial for ensuring the long-term health and resilience of coastal ecosystems. Utilizing natural solutions, such as dune restoration and mangrove planting, can provide cost-effective and environmentally friendly alternatives to traditional hard engineering structures.
